"If Canada wants generational change in agricultural innovation, we need to transform our policy around how we fund plant breeding," he says. The current system, heavily reliant on public funding and check-off dollars, is increasingly under pressure. Reinheimer points to signs that Agriculture and Agri-Food Canada (AAFC) is shrinking its breeding footprint-especially in wheat, where AAFC varieties still account for about 80 per cent of acres. The problem? There's no updated funding model to match that shift.

More than 100 research studies show that soybeans typically suffer from a nitrogen gap when yields exceed 60 bu/ac. At that yield level, the combination of soil nitrogen and nodulation often doesn't provide what the plant requires to achieve higher yields. Could biologicals - including nitrogen-fixing endophytes and biostimulants - fill that "yield gap" and provide the nitrogen required at high yield levels? That's a question Syngenta Canada biological field specialist Greg Stewart has been working on for the past two years.

According to the job posting, the successful candidate will serve as the lead provincial specialist for edible beans and edible oilseeds, including Identity Preserved (IP) soybeans, spring and winter canola, flaxseed, and sunflower. The role centres on technology transfer - developing and implementing strategies, policies, and programs - while coordinating projects that assess new and existing practices for their suitability under Ontario conditions. The specialist will also prepare and deliver educational tools, act as a liaison between the research community and industry, support policy and program development, and manage high-priority or contentious issues in the sector.
